A man buys milk at Rs. 5 per liter and after adding water sells it at Rs. 6 per liter, thereby making a profit of 33.33%. What is the proportion of water to milk in the mixture?
Answer:
1:9
Step 1: SP = 6, Profit = 1/3. CP of mixture = 6 / (4/3) = 18 / 4 = 4.5. Step 2: Alligation of Water (0) and Milk (5) to get 4.5. Step 3: Ratio = (5 - 4.5) : (4.5 - 0) = 0.5 : 4.5 = 1 : 9.

In what ratio must a grocer mix two varieties of pulses costing Rs. 15 and Rs. 20 per kg respectively so as to get a mixture worth Rs. 18 per kg?
Answer:
2:3
Step 1: C = 15, D = 20, M = 18. Step 2: Ratio = (20 - 18) : (18 - 15). Step 3: Ratio = 2 : 3.

A vessel is full of a mixture of milk and water in which there is 15% water. How much mixture must be drawn off and replaced with water to make the water 25%?
Answer:
2/17
Step 1: Initial milk = 85%. Target milk = 75%. Step 2: Let x fraction be replaced. Milk left = 85% * (1 - x). Step 3: 0.85 * (1 - x) = 0.75 -> 1 - x = 75 / 85 = 15 / 17. x = 2 / 17.

A mixture of 60 liters contains milk and water in the ratio 2:1. How much water must be added to make it 1:1?
Answer:
20 liters
Step 1: Initial milk = 40L, water = 20L. Step 2: Target is 1:1, meaning water must equal milk. Step 3: Water needed = 40L. Added water = 40 - 20 = 20 liters.

A merchant has 2500 kg of rice, part of which he sells at 10% profit and the rest at 16% profit. He gains 12% on the whole. The quantity sold at 16% profit is:
Answer:
833.33 kg
Step 1: Alligation: 10% and 16%, Mean 12%. Step 2: Ratio of 10% part to 16% part = (16 - 12) : (12 - 10) = 4 : 2 = 2 : 1. Step 3: Quantity at 16% = (1/3) * 2500 = 833.33 kg.

The cost of two varieties of tea is Rs. 300/kg and Rs. 400/kg. If both are mixed in the ratio 3:2, what is the price of the mixed variety?
Answer:
Rs. 340
Step 1: Weighted average formula. Step 2: Price = (3 * 300 + 2 * 400) / (3 + 2). Step 3: (900 + 800) / 5 = 1700 / 5 = Rs. 340.

How many kg of wheat costing Rs. 8 per kg must be mixed with 36 kg of wheat costing Rs. 5.40 per kg so that a 20% gain may be obtained by selling the mixture at Rs. 7.20 per kg?
Answer:
10.8 kg
Step 1: CP of mixture = 7.20 / 1.2 = 6. Step 2: Alligation: 8 and 5.40, mean 6. Ratio = (6 - 5.40) : (8 - 6) = 0.60 : 2 = 3 : 10. Step 3: 3 / 10 = x / 36 -> 10x = 108 -> x = 10.8 kg.

In what ratio must water be mixed with milk costing Rs. 24 per liter to obtain a mixture worth Rs. 20 per liter?
Answer:
1:5
Step 1: C = 0, D = 24, M = 20. Step 2: Ratio of water to milk = (24 - 20) : (20 - 0). Step 3: 4 : 20 = 1 : 5.
